Michael Herman - teacher and folk dance authority - Brief Article - Obituary

Dance Magazine, Dec, 1996

Michael Herman, 85, a teacher and authority on folk dance, died in Glen Cove, Long Island, New York, on May 10, 1996.

Born in Cleveland, he was the author of the 1947 book Folk Dances for All and with his wife, Mary Jane, was instrumental in making folk dance popular in America. He founded the Folk Dancer Record Company, organized the Michael Herman Folk Dance Orchestra, and taught widely. In 1951 the Hermans established Folk Dance House, a school and center. They also edited the magazine The Folk Dancer.

Camilla de Leon, 80, a dance composer and accompanist for Martha Graham, Pearl Primus, Katherine Dunham, and Pearl Lang, died in Middletown, Connecticut, on April 3, 1996.
